GE IS200EDEXG1AEA Reliable Exciter De-Excitation Board for Generator Safety
Description
GE IS200EDEXG1AEA is an exciter de-excitation board designed for generator safety, part of GE’s EX2100 series excitation control system. It serves as the main circuit board of the de-excitation module, controlling the de-excitation process to ensure quick and safe disconnection of generators during emergency situations.

Key Features:
- High reliability with industrial-grade components for long-term stable operation
- Rapid response to initiate de-excitation process immediately during emergencies
- Integrated overvoltage and overcurrent protection to safeguard equipment
- Provides conduction sensing feedback and voltage hold function for operation during power failures
- Triggers SCR de-excitation when dual control inputs are active or anode-to-cathode voltage exceeds set values
